The Trailer Sales Manager will be responsible for developing and executing TEN's strategy for remarketing older and excess equipment across the US. This includes driving sales, scrapping, and alternative disposal methods, while maximizing financial return for TEN. This role will also oversee the launch and day-to-day management of TEN Marketplace, TEN's online storefront for specialized and excess vintage equipment.
